Peterbilt Manitoba Ltd. is looking for an organized and customer-oriented _Inside/Outside Sales Coordinator_ to join the Winnipeg Sales Team.Reporting directly to the Sales Manager, the _Inside/Outside Sales Coordinator _is responsible for overseeing all truck movement activities, yard conditions, and collaborating with various team members to assist our valued customers.
The Role:
- Coordinate all truck movement activities such as: truck washing and detailing, check in new trucks, inspect used trucks and enter information into Sales Force, arrange the delivery of new and used trucks to customers, and assist in marketing initiatives (setup and position trucks for photographs)
- Assign daily tasks to staff (Drivers, Wash Bay, and Truck Detail staff
- Manage the Key Vault and dealer plates
- Liaison between sales and other internal departments
- Submit addons for used truck services to be completed in the shop
- Oversee yard conditions; manage snow and ice removal
- Represent the sales department on the Health and Safety Committee
- Attend to and assist customers when Sales Representatives are not available
- Other duties as assigned
